The Cambrian Explosion, the Construction of Animal Diversity

The Cambrian Explosion, the Construction of Animal Diversity is a book co-written with James Valentine. Life evolved probably three and a half billion years ago; eukaryotic cells appeared maybe two billion to eight billion years ago. The first animals weren't found until about 800 million years ago: macroscopic fossils that look like animals. About 540 million years ago is in the midst of what we call the Cambrian Explosion. That's the appearance of essentially all the different types of animals that we find in the oceans.
